Job Description
Summary: KBR’s National Security Solutions team provides high-end engineering and advanced technology solutions to our customers in the intelligence and national security communities. This position will support our Tinker AFB customers allowing systems such as the B-52, B-1, KC-135 and others to remain operational.
Responsibilities:
- Develop detailed 3D models and engineering drawings using SolidWorks, ensuring compliance with both industry standards and internal company design guidelines
- Perform reverse engineering of obsolete airborne and ground-based systems to support system sustainment, upgrades, or replacement efforts
- Troubleshooting mechanical or electromechanical systems using root cause analysis methods
- Writing and reviewing technical documentation relating to users, systems, standards, processes, operations, products, and services
- Working in a lab space for fabrication, operation, application, installation, and/or repair of mechanical products
Required Qualifications:
- Pursuing a bachelor's degree in mechanical engineering (or similar degree) from an ABET accredited school
- US Citizen
- Ability to obtain a security clearance
- SolidWorks experience
- Experience with ANSYS or other Finite Element Analysis software
- Experience with military standards and processes
- Skilled at written and oral communication
